Q: What is pour-over coffee?
A: Pour-over coffee is a hand-brewed style of black coffee that highlights the pure flavor of the beans—no milk or sugar added. 

Q: How is it different from regular coffee?
A: Unlike machine-brewed coffee, pour-over is brewed by hand, giving the barista full control over the process; water temperature, pouring speed, and extraction time. The result is a clean, smooth cup that brings out the unique notes of each coffee bean.

Q: What does pour-over coffee taste like?
A: It’s often described as tea-like, light, aromatic, and layered with delicate flavors. If you usually drink lattes or iced coffee, this could be a new kind of coffee experience for you!

Q: Does it come with milk or sugar?
A: Nope! Pour-over coffee is served black to let you taste the bean’s natural sweetness and character. But don’t worry, it’s not bitter. Most people are surprised by how smooth and easy to drink it is.
